Hyperforin activates nonselective cation channels (NSCCs).

Summary

Hyperforin, a compound with antidepressant potential, elevates intracellular sodium and calcium by activating nonselective cation channels (NSCCs), primarily NSCC2. This mechanism modulates neurotransmitter uptake, suggesting a novel antidepressant pathway.
